Artist Biography For Matti Roots

Matti Roots IS The Future Of Accessible Soulful Music. Many People In The Recent Past Have Tried To Blend And Fuse Hip Hop Soul Jazz And Pop Invariably Creating Something Bland Or Totally Derivative With A Few Exceptions Of Course . As The Writer Producer And Performer With A Deep Musical Education Matti Roots Has The Ability To Set His Own Boundaries. Each Track Clearly Draws On Influences Of The Past But With A Sound And Sensibility That Is Unquestionably Fresh. As The Name Suggests Matti Has ROOTS. Roots Being A Knowledge And Understanding Of Music Across The Board On A Multi Dimensional Level. A Multi Instrumentalist And Schooled At The Royal College Of Music In Classical Jazz Electronic Music World Music And Pretty Much Everything In Between Matti Can Effortlessly Straddle The Genres. His Production And Remix Credits Include Artists As Diverse As So Solid Natasha Beddingfield Slum Village And Justin Timberlake. He Also Produced And Co-Wrote Two Tracks For EMI Reggae Artist Smujji Championed By Radio 1 DJ Ras Kwame And As Well As Iman's Debut Single 'Who Was I Trying To Fool' Released On Gilles Peterson's Brownswood Label Last Year. Matti's First Track As A Solo Artist 'See You Again' Was Unleashed Last Year On The Underground As A Limited Release And Was Met With Unanimous Approval. Radio 1/ 1 Xtra DJ Ronnie Herel Described It As 'Real Soul Business' Touch Magazine Gave It 4/5 And More Recently Matti Has Gained Support From Kiss FM's Manny Norte XFM's Unabombers And Galaxy's Steve Sutherland. Yet The Records And Production Only Demonstrate One Side Of The Matti Phenomenon. With Access To Some Of The UK's Premier Musicians Matti's Live Performances Are Nothing Less Than Thrilling Having Headlined The Jazz Cafe 3 Times Last Year The UK's Leading Jazz Magazine Straight No Chaser Was Moved To Describe Matti's Stage Show As "Catch-A-Fire Spellbinding!"
